1. The Origin and History of Foenegriek: A Herb with Ancient Roots

Foenegriek has a long and fascinating history that dates back thousands of years. Native to the Mediterranean region, the Middle East, and parts of Asia, it was widely cultivated for both culinary and medicinal purposes. Ancient Egyptians used foenegriek seeds in embalming and healing ointments, while the Greeks and Romans valued it for its ability to boost strength and vitality. In India, foenegriek became a staple in Ayurvedic medicine, where it was prescribed for digestive issues, respiratory problems, and hormonal balance. Over time, its popularity spread across continents, and today, foenegriek is recognized as a global superfood with a rich cultural and medicinal heritage.

2. Nutritional Composition of Foenegriek: A Natural Source of Vital Nutrients

The nutritional profile of foenegriek is one of the main reasons for its growing popularity in health and wellness circles. The seeds are packed with essential nutrients such as protein, fiber, iron, magnesium, manganese, and vitamin B6. They also contain powerful plant compounds like saponins, flavonoids, and alkaloids, which contribute to their therapeutic effects. The high fiber content supports digestive health, while the presence of iron and magnesium helps maintain energy levels and muscle function. Additionally, foenegriek seeds are a rich source of antioxidants that protect the body from oxidative stress and inflammation. This combination of nutrients makes foenegriek a valuable addition to a balanced diet.

6. Culinary Uses of Foenegriek: Flavor and Nutrition Combined

Beyond its medicinal properties, foenegriek is a beloved ingredient in many cuisines around the world. Its seeds and leaves add a distinctive flavor to dishes, often described as slightly bitter with a hint of sweetness. In Indian cooking, foenegriek seeds are used in spice blends such as curry powder and garam masala, while the leaves (known as methi) are used in soups, stews, and flatbreads. In Middle Eastern and Mediterranean cuisines, foenegriek enhances the flavor of sauces, pickles, and herbal teas. Apart from its taste, adding foenegriek to meals boosts their nutritional value, making it a delicious and healthful addition to everyday cooking.
